K Street Transitway Meeting
Thursday, March 24
6:00 PM
Online

DDOT invites the public to a virtual project meeting to present an overview of the Transitway project and discuss features and status. The Transitway will feature two separated bus lanes and protected bicycle lanes in the center of K Street from 12th Street NW to 21st Street NW. The project will include Vision Zero safety improvements, curbside management enhancements, and other streetscape elements.

Alma Thomas at the Smithsonian
In case you missed the recent Alma Thomas exhibit at the Phillips Collection, a recent Harpers Bazaar article refers to Alma Thomas as the Godmother of Afrofuturism and talks about her breathtaking art, her success and her early roots as a public school teacher in Shaw and first student to graduate from Howard University's art department, and her ground breaking achievements, the first Black woman to have an exhibition at the Whitney Museum of American Art and enter the White House collection.

Her work can be seen at the Smithsonian who will also host an exhibition of her work in 2023 which will then travel across the U.S.
YOGA PLAY Comedy at Keegan!
Thursday-Saturday March 26-April 23
8:00 PM


Keegan Theatre presents Dipika Guha's YOGA PLAY. Joan has been hired to stabilize Jojomon, a yoga apparel giant, after its CEO is brought down by a fat-shaming scandal. But just as she finds her stride, more trouble surfaces and sales plummet. Joan comes up with a plan so risky that it could make or break the company and her career — and what it requires from her CFO, Raj, is far beyond the call of duty. This sharp comedy asks what it takes to find your own authenticity in a world determined to sell enlightenment.
